25 You know Abner the son of Ner, that he came to gain your confidence, and to learn of (A)your [a]going out and coming in and to find out everything that you are doing.”

Joab Murders Abner

26 When Joab left David’s presence, he sent messengers after Abner, and they brought him back from the well of Sirah; but David did not know about it. 27 So when Abner returned to Hebron, Joab took him aside into the middle of the gate to speak with him privately, and there (B)he struck him in the belly, so that he died on account of the blood of his brother Asahel.
